In a red-light district in Vienna-Ottakring, a 23-year-old Austrian man threatened a prostitute with a gun. The man wanted to rob the woman. After an intensive investigation, the suspect was arrested on Sunday.
According to the Viennese police, the man tried to rob a prostitute with his gun in a red-light district last Tuesday. The suspect was legally in possession of the weapon.
The prostitute was not injured in the incident
When another prostitute in the next room became aware of the incident, the victim broke free and fled. The man fled without taking anything with him. No one was injured in the incident.
The man would have had money problems
After intensive investigation by the State Criminal Investigation Department in Vienna, the alleged perpetrator was found on Sunday. The man was arrested at his home address in Vienna-Favoriten by officials, supported by the EKO Cobra, Special Units Directorate. During his interrogation, he confessed and cited money problems as the reason for the crime. The 23-year-old was taken to prison.
